Abstract

In one embodiment, a method for controlling an actuator for a door of an autonomous vehicle comprises obtaining data pertaining to a current ride of an autonomous vehicle during operation of the autonomous vehicle; identifying, via a processor using the data, whether one or more circumstances are present that would require an adjustment of a baseline instruction for an automatic opening of the door by the autonomous vehicle via the actuator based on instructions provided to the actuator by the processor; determining an adjustment of the baseline instruction when one or more of the circumstances are present; receiving a request to open the door; and, upon receiving the request: providing the baseline instruction for the actuator to open the door, when none of the circumstances are present; and providing an alternate instruction for the actuator, based on the adjustment, when one or more of the circumstances are present.
